Walt Disney World is no longer placing digital face masks over maskless guests in on-ride photos. Just a short time after they started “enhancing” photos to add digital masks to unmasked guests, it seems the experiment is over. Walt Disney World’s temporary changes in light of the COVID-19 pandemic continue to be revealed, this time affecting the Disney PhotoPass service. When the parks reopen, PhotoPass photographers will no longer be able to take pictures on guests’ cell phones, tablets, or other personal devices, while props will be cleaned between guests. Disney has made revisiting memories from your Walt Disney World vacation a little easier with the Disney PhotoPass Archive USB. Guests with Memory Maker or a Walt Disney World Resort Annual Pass with a Disney PhotoPass download benefit can now purchase a Disney PhotoPass Archive USB product at Disneyworld.com/PhotoPass.
